Construction of Polestar's new state-of-the-art Polestar Production Centre has started in Chengdu, China, where the company’s first model, the Polestar 1, will be produced.
The Polestar Production Centre is due for completion by mid-2018 to be ready to start tooling, installation and pre-production testing.
Polestar say their new facility will be the most environmentally-responsible car factory in China, and one of the most efficient in the world, with a target of Gold status in the globally-recognised LEED ratings (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design).
The Polestar Production Centre will build the company's first standalone model, the Polestar 1, a GT Coupe with a 1000Nm hybrid powertrain that also offers 150kms of pure electric range - the longest pure electric distance of any hybrid car in the world. Polestar is currently targeting to build a maximum of 500 units per year.
The Polestar Production Centre will also include a customer experience centre, as well as a customer test track constructed within the campus for potential customers to evaluate the car 'to the extremes.'
